Job Description

Summary

Summary

A Host or Hostess will welcome patrons, seat them at tables or in the lounge, and help to ensure the quality of the facility and service.

The person in this position must have good communication skills, the ability to resolve conflict and a thorough understanding of Bunkhouse policies. All Bunkhouse employees are expected to greet all guests in close proximity and make each feel important by providing a genuine welcome. Furthermore, they must develop and maintain the company’s culture, values and reputation in the public eye.

Job Responsibilities:

• Ensure immediate response is given to any and all guest comments and concerns, inform immediate supervisor of concerns and assist implementing corrective measure when necessary

• Provide guests with menus

• Greet guests and seat them at tables or in waiting areas

• Assign patrons to tables suitable for their needs

• Inspect dining and serving areas to ensure cleanliness and proper setup

• Speak with patrons to ensure satisfaction with food and service, and to respond to complaints

• Receive and record patrons' dining reservations

• Maintain contact with Kitchen staff, management, Serving staff, and customers to ensure that dining details are handled properly and customers' concerns are addressed

• Inform patrons of establishment specialties and features

• Direct patrons to waiting areas such as lounges

• Operate cash registers to accept payments for food and beverages (if applicable)

• Prepare cash receipts after establishments close

• Supervise and coordinate activities of dining room staff to ensure that patrons receive prompt and courteous service

• Help hire and train other Hosts and Hostesses

• Assist in planning functions or other special events and services
